John Abraham, Adrian Wilson to visit Patriots

01:03 PM ET 03.15 | The Patriots are bringing in defensive reinforcements. After signing a couple offensive players, wide receiver Danny Amendola and running back Leon Washington, the Patriots have turned toward the defensive side of the ball. They'll host defensive end John Abraham and safety Adrian Wilson on a visit tomorrow, according to NFL Network. Of course, it's possible the Pats have met with other defensive players under the radar, but these are the most high-profile targets since free agency started. Abraham, who turns 35 in May, has at least 9.5 sacks in his last three seasons (13.5 total) for the first time in his career. The defensive end market, like every other position this week, hasn't hit it as rich as originally presumed. Cliff Avril signed a two-year, $15 million contract with the Seahawks yesterday, and Michael Bennett inked a one-year, $5 million today with Seattle. Abraham could conceivably get less due to his age.
